In order to mitigate backward-secrecy concerns, make sure that we rotate the
outbound megolm session at regular intervals (every week/100 msgs by default).

If a device had run out of one-time keys, we would send it an empty to_device
event, which it would then fail to decrypt with a "Not included in
recipients", which is all a bit pointless.
These list the keys that sender of the event must have ownership
of and the keys of that the sender claims ownership of.
All olm and megolm messages prove ownership of a curve25519 key.
All new olm and megolm message will now claim ownership of a
ed25519 key.
This allows us to detect if an attacker claims ownership of a curve25519
key they don't own when advertising their device keys, because when we
receive an event from the original user it will have a different ed25519 key
to the attackers.
